California has launched satellites to detect wildfires from space, marking a major step in the state’s efforts to improve emergency preparedness.
The first three FireSat wildfire detection satellites were launched from Vandenberg Space Force Base on July 7, Governor Gavin Newsom announced.
These satellites will begin delivering wildfire data within months. The recent launch is the first phase of a full constellation of over 50 satellites by 2030 that will cover the entire planet every 20 minutes, according to the governor’s office.
The satellites will be able to detect fires as small as a schoolyard before they grow into devastating megafires.
The three FireSat satellites will use frequent high-resolution data to identify and monitor wildfires in real time. After liftoff, they will undergo a three-month commissioning and calibration period before delivering operational data, the governor’s office noted.

The satellites are part of a partnership between California and Earth Fire Alliance (EFA), a global nonprofit coalition focused on delivering real-time wildfire data to fire agencies around the world.
FireSat is the first satellite system that has been specifically designed to detect wildfires, according to the governor’s office.
The satellites have been built by Muon Space, the California-based spacecraft manufacturer.
“FireSat is about more than satellites in the sky; it’s about protecting families, firefighters, and communities that live with the fear of wildfire every summer,” Newsom said in the statement.
Officials said CAL FIRE played a foundational role in developing the FireSat concept, conducting early testing and concept evaluation even before EFA was formally established.
The early leadership and willingness to use new tools helped FireSat evolve from an emerging idea into a global wildfire-intelligence system, per the governor’s office.
Chris Anthony, a board member of the EFA and former CAL FIRE chief deputy director, said the launch represents years of partnership between agencies and is “the beginning of a new era in global wildfire intelligence.”

Builds on Wildfire Detection Techniques
The satellite system is a necessary step in California’s wildfire mitigation efforts, as the state experiences several instances of small to massive wildfires each year.
So far this year, there have been 3,215 cases of wildfires and 1,880 structure fires across California, the CAL FIRE data shows.
The FireSat satellite program builds on several technology initiatives California has adopted in recent years to improve wildfire detection and response.
These initiatives include the deployment of AI-powered wildfire detection systems, expansion of the ALERTCalifornia network of over 1,000 high-definition cameras, investment in drones, satellite monitoring, real-time fire modeling, and advanced mapping technologies to detect fires early and predict their spread, utilizing resources more effectively.
California has nearly doubled its fire protection budget from $2 billion to $3.8 billion and invested more than $2.5 billion in wildfire resilience and forest health projects, according to the governor’s office.
